Since 2000, SVP Dallas has had the privilege of collaborating with numerous social impact organizations within the local community. After an organization completes the SVP Dallas Advisee program and a successful project with our Partners, it achieves Emeritus status. This designation signifies their ongoing involvement in our network. Our Partners at SVP Dallas have proudly supported these organizations in advancing their missions.
Bachman Lake Together’s mission is to unite the Bachman Lake Community to fully prepare children for kindergarten – academically, socially, and emotionally – so they can thrive in school and life.
The STREAM (Strengthening Race and Equity in Asset Management) Foundation’s mission is to educate, train, mentor, and provide scholarship and internship opportunities to students from underrepresented groups in the area of asset management, with the ultimate goal of increasing industry representation.
Primos empowers students and their families to tackle any challenge through mentoring and exposure opportunities.
Hope Cottage’s mission is to transform lives with the love of family through adoption, foster care, education, and parenting support.
The mission of Heart House is to empower refugee, immigrant, and under-resourced children in Vickery Meadow by providing enhanced opportunities for educational equity through literacy and social-emotional learning.

House of Shine is a 501(c)(3) non-profit whose mission is to help students discover who they are and why their self-awareness matters. We do this through curriculum and programs that unearth their SHINE—their strengths, hobbies, interests, irritants, needs, and experiences.
Promising Youth Alliance (“PYA”) is a first of its kinds collaborative enterprise among three of the nation’s most successful providers of youth development services: Big Brothers Big Sisters, Boys and Girls Club of Greater Dallas, and Phoenix House.
Big Brothers Big Sisters helps children realize their potential and build their futures, nurturing children and strengthen communities. For more than 100 years, Big Brothers Big Sisters has operated under the belief that inherent in every child is the ability to succeed and thrive in life
Beacon Hill offers a weekly Preparatory Academy at Mountain View College in Dallas, Texas that provides a structured and accelerated environment to supplement the existing academic curriculum of our students.
Family Gateway’s mission is to provide stability and life-changing supportive services to children and families affected by homelessness.
The Family Place provides safe housing, counseling and skills that create independence while building community engagement and advocating for social change to stop family violence.
CitySquare offers a comprehensive array of social services that address four key areas related to the persistence of poverty: hunger, health, housing, and hope.
Junior Players encourages intellectual growth, mental well-being and the development of life skills in the youth of North Texas through mentoring, creative expression and participation in dramatic and arts activities.
Uplift Education, a public charter school network that provides free, college-preparatory education in a community that has limited high-quality public education options.
Shared Housing Center offers housing options and supportive services that foster independence, empowerment, and self-worth and to serve a multicultural, intergenerational population.
The Samaritan Inn the whole person, addressing physical, mental, emotional, and spiritual needs – in addition to room and board.
NFTE (Network for Teaching Entrepreneurship)
NFTE (Network for Teaching Entrepreneurship) offers schools and partners a unique combination of high-impact student programs with exceptional teacher training and support.
KIPP, the Knowledge is Power Program, is a national network of free, open-enrollment, college preparatory public charter schools.
The mission of Educational First Steps is to increase the number of economically disadvantaged children receiving high-quality early childhood education.
Dallas Afterschool’s mission is to increase the quality and availability of afterschool and summer programs in our community.
The Concilio impacts our community through two initiatives: Education and Community Health.
Lone Star Justice Alliance (LSJA)recognizes the inherent shortcomings of a criminal justice system that is focused on punishment rather than rehabilitation.
My Possibilities is designed to provide people with cognitive disabilities the chance to continue their education.
IGNITE launched in Texas in 2011 thanks to a grant from the Boone Family Foundation. Today they train young women at high schools, colleges and universities in the Dallas/Fort Worth, Houston and Austin regions.

Aberg Center for Literacy is building richer lives, stronger families, and better communities through programs in English fluency, preparation for high school equivalency in English and Spanish, early childhood education, and family literacy.
SkillQuest is a workforce intermediary lifting residents out of poverty through training and support.
Family Compass builds healthy families and communities by preventing child abuse and neglect.
National Council of Jewish Women
NCJW strives for social justice by improving the quality of life for women, children, and families and by safeguarding individual rights and freedoms.
Readers 2 Leaders helps children in West Dallas develop their reading and language skills to become life-long readers, learners, and leaders.
Leadership ISD educates and empowers business and community leaders to advocate for educational outcomes.
Education Opens Doors helps prepare teens from low-income backgrounds for college and career.
C@R seeks to improve children’s lives through strategic research, public policy analysis, education, collaboration and advocacy.
Rae’s Hope supports the development of young girls from South Dallas, to empower at-risk girls to take charge of their lives and become productive members of their community.
North Texas Alliance to Reduce Teen Pregnancy (NTARuPT)
NTARuPT provides resources to reduce the pregnancy rate of teens in low-income communities.
Dallas Teacher Residency recruits and trains teachers to work in high-needs schools in Dallas. The SVP team is helping DTR build a board and create a governance model.
Friends of Barack Obama Male Leadership Academy
The Friends of Barack Obama Male Leadership Academy raises funds and support for the school. The mission of the Friends of the Barack Obama Male Leadership Academy is to invest in and empower endangered young men, in order to develop leaders and role models for our community.
Anita N. Martinez Ballet Folklorico
The ANM Ballet Folkolrico program has created a cutting-edge curriculum for its afterschool and summer cultural programs.
Reading Partners is a nonprofit literacy organization that recruits and trains community volunteers to provide one-on-one reading tutoring to students in under-resourced schools across the country.
Mission Possible Kids is a nonprofit organization that is empowering kids to change the world, helping hundreds of thousands of people in need now and building the next generation of leaders, volunteers, and philanthropists.
Galaxy Counseling Center provides innovative mental health services to enrich the lives of the children, adults and families in our community.
Literacy Achieves (formerly VMLC)
Literacy Achieves works to equip non-English speaking adults and their young children with English literacy and life skills to promote self-sufficiency.
PediPlace provides quality, compassionate family-centered healthcare to North Texas children that have limited access to care. Children are given what they cannot access elsewhere…a chance at a healthy life.
Kids U is committed to helping children complete their education by address their social, educational, personal, and environmental issues.
Mi Escuelita is a nonprofit preschool that prepares young, economically disadvantaged children from all cultures for a “successful school experience.”
The Wilkinson Center mission is to transform the lives of Dallas families by providing pathways to self-sufficiency with dignity and respect.
